Once considered niche and somewhat novelty, micro-brand watches have emerged as one of the most compelling forces in the modern luxury watch market. These independent, often small-scale brands are challenging the traditional notions of prestige, pricing, and craftsmanship and in doing so, they’re reshaping what luxury truly means for a new generation of collectors and enthusiasts.

Why Micro-Brand Watches Matter More Than Ever

Gabe Arik, co-owner of Happy Jewelers, puts it plainly: the term “micro-brand” doesn’t always carry the weight it should. “It makes people think of someone buying watches off Alibaba and flipping them on Instagram,” he says. “But today, that couldn’t be further from the truth. These brands are designing from the heart and bringing something new to the table.”

Danny Arik adds, “We’ve seen firsthand how passionate these creators are. They're not just chasing trends. They’re redefining what it means to wear a watch in today’s world.”

Breaking the Mold: Value Without Compromise

According to Gabe, consumers are much more savvy now. “People compare a $2,000 micro-brand watch to a $10,000 legacy piece and often realize they’re getting equal, if not better, quality—without the brand markup,” he explains.

Danny continues, “Legacy watchmakers are pushing prices up, sometimes without adding any real value. That opens a huge lane for micro-brands who are offering incredible specs, Swiss movements, and meaningful designs at honest prices.”

Take brands like Ming or Norqain—offering Swiss precision and modern design with price tags that actually make sense. These watches aren’t just affordable—they’re exciting.

Design-First Thinking: How Micro-Brands Stand Out

“You can’t survive in this space by just copying what’s already out there,” says Danny. “Micro-brands that stand out are doing something unique. Whether it's enamel dials, open-worked movements, or completely original case shapes, they’re focused on originality.”

Gabe adds, “Specs are important, sure—but what really makes a watch collectible is the story behind it. That’s where micro-brands shine. These are watches with soul.”

Rising Prices, Rising Expectations

As more micro-brands enter the premium space, the bar keeps getting higher. “We’re seeing brands that started with $500 watches now offering $5,000 pieces,” says Gabe. “But they’re not just raising prices—they’re raising the experience. Better movements, bolder materials, tighter production runs.”

Danny notes, “The challenge is staying fresh. These brands have to keep innovating to stay relevant. That’s why design and limited releases are so important.”

Community, Not Just Commodity

“Micro-brands succeed because they connect with people,” Gabe explains. “You're not just buying a product—you’re buying into a story, a small business, a movement.”

That human touch makes a difference. Danny adds, “Events like the Windup Watch Fair prove it. Thousands of people come just to meet these creators and discover what’s next. That’s a kind of excitement you don’t always get with the big brands.”

Micro-Brands Aren’t Just 'Cheaper Alternatives'

There’s a common myth that micro-brands are a stepping stone to legacy luxury brands. Danny disagrees. “We’re seeing collectors with million-dollar collections who still get excited about a $1,500 micro-brand watch. Why? Because it offers something fresh.”

Gabe nods, “People aren't always moving up—they’re moving sideways. It’s not about hierarchy. It’s about finding something different that speaks to you.”

Where Do Micro-Brands Go From Here?

Some of these micro-brands may grow into household names—but many are content staying small and independent. “That’s the beauty of it,” Gabe says. “They don’t need to scale up to be successful. In fact, staying boutique makes them even more desirable.”

Danny adds, “It’s like craft beer or small-batch whiskey. There’s pride in keeping it tight, keeping it special.”

Final Thoughts: Micro-Brands Are Redefining What Luxury Means

In a world where logos used to speak louder than craftsmanship, micro-brands are flipping the script. They prioritize quality, authenticity, and creativity—offering real value without sacrificing style.

Gabe sums it up: “Luxury today isn’t just about price—it’s about passion. And micro-brands have that in spades.”
